**Handover: Nightfill scheduler**

Passing Nightfill over to Priya while I'm on the Tern project. Quick context for the sync: backfills kick off after the Larkspur warehouse finishes compaction, and the retry window is deliberately short so we don't pile onto morning traffic. Two flaky partitions are quarantined. Everything she needs is in the repo, but the current live settings are below.

config for bahop-baduf:
[kasion]
team = lamath
access_code = ac_d807e5
host = kasion.paliqcloud.corp
port = 4000
owner = julix.tamvan
peer = frair.qorvelsoft.local

### 5.8.2 — key rotation

Mostly housekeeping this release. While chasing that leaked-file-descriptor bug in the Pipewren daemon (turned out the metrics exporter never closed sockets on reconnect — fixed, reviewer please eyeball `exporter.rs`), we noticed the old artifact-signing key was due to expire. So we rotated it as part of this release. All 5.8.x builds are now signed with the new key, and CI has been updated to match. For verification during review, the new signing key is the following.

deploy key for kagup-bawig: bky9_ZMq28eTw9

Handover Note — Tarnbeck Programme

To the board, from outgoing director Halvorsen to incoming director Crewe: the Tarnbeck integration remains eleven weeks behind schedule, primarily due to the data migration rework flagged in March. Vendor penalties are documented in the appendix; staffing gaps are partially resolved. The real reason for the delay is recorded confidentially below.

management briefing: Headcount on the Druath team goes from 3 to 140 by the end of October. Gross margin on Druath came in at 20 percent against a plan of 15 percent.

## Onboarding: Turnwell Counter Service

For the weekly eng sync: Turnwell counts turnstile events at Harrowfield Arena and publishes gate totals every ten seconds. New joiners get read access by default. Writes to the calibration table require the sealed config store, which locks after any unclean shutdown — this bit us twice last quarter, so know the procedure. Unsealing is a one-command operation from the gate-side console and should be demoed at each new hire's first sync. The command prompts for the recovery passphrase below.

recovery phrase for bajog-kahif: wenael-ulawyn